4. What key features of a quadratic graph can be identified and how are the graphs affected when the constants or coefficients a
natka813 [3]
Standard quadratic equation .. y = a x^2 + b x + c 
<span>parabola 'a' not equal to zero </span>
<span>a<0 parabola opens downward </span>
<span>a>0 parabola opens upward </span>
<span>when |a| >>0 the parabola is narrower </span>
<span>when |a| is close to zero , the parabola is flatter </span>

<span>when the constant is varied it only effects the vertical position of the parabola , the shape remains the same</span>

11. A tournament has 12 hockey teams participating. Find the number of different ways that teams can win gold, silver, and bronz
lara [203]
Since order is important...

12!/(12-3)!=1320

or if you prefer

12*11*10=1320

Look at the graph: What is the slope?
Arisa [49]

Answer:

The slope is 2/3

Step-by-step explanation:

The line crosses through the blue grid lines leaving gaps on each. Find two points which cross at an intersection such as (0,30) and (30,50). Find the slope by substituting these points into the slope formula:

m = \frac{y_2-y_1}{x_2-x_1} = \frac{50-30}{30-0} =\frac{20}{30} =\frac{2}{3}
